What I find interesting when reviewing Garrett Atkins numbers for the last three years is that he hit more HR's away from Coors field than he did in Coors field. I think Atkins has real power that will play well in OPACY, that he isn't just some product of the rarified air in Coors. No doubt he had a poor season last year and that Crowley has some work to do to get him back on track. But I think there is a good chance that Crowley has success with Atkins, and he gets back to his '06-'08 form.
